Age means examination?<br> perusal<br> shaking<br> piteous<br> shatter
Anestetic [448]

Answer:

The correct answer is 'perusal'. To peruse something is to examine or inspect it, such as when you peruse a book. Shaking means trembling, piteous means pathetic or pitiful, and shatter means broken into numerous smaller pieces.
